Abstract

Sidaguri (Sida rhombifolia) belongs to the family Malvaceae and is used in traditional medicine to treat skindiseases, diarrhea, malaria, fever, and gout. These activities are caused by the presence of bioactivemetabolites, such as alkaloids, flavonoids, steroids, tannins, and saponins. Several factors, including harvestage, could affect the metabolite composition and concentration in a plant. In this study, the TLC fingerprint ofS. rhombifolia at planting ages of 3, 4, and 5 months was determined and in vitro xanthine oxidase inhibitoryactivity was evaluated. The TLC fingerprints obtained from the three planting ages had similar patterns. Thereare 11 compound bands with different color intensities at each planting age. Principal component analysis candifferentiate S. rhombifolia by planting age using TLC fingerprint analysis, with a total PC of 99%. The resultsof xanthine oxidase inhibition showed that the S. rhombifolia ethanol extract at 3, 4, and 5 months of plantingage inhibited the enzyme activity, with percent inhibitions of 45.37%, 44.72%, and 6.87%, respectively, at aconcentration of 100 ppm. Different planting ages of sidaguri are thought to contain varying concentrationsof compounds, as indicated by TLC fingerprints, and to result in different levels of xanthine oxidase inhibition.
